Overview
EN ISO 16484-6:2026 is a European and International standard developed by CEN and ISO for Building Automation and Control Systems (BACS), focusing specifically on Part 6: Data Communication Conformance Testing. This standard establishes a uniform and detailed methodology for verifying conformance to BACnet - the open protocol widely used for integrating diverse devices and systems in building automation. It provides a structured approach to ensure that the features, functions, and services a manufacturer claims in their BACnet Protocol Implementation Conformance Statement (PICS) are implemented correctly and meet the required standards.
Key Topics
- Conformance Testing Procedures: Defines comprehensive and standardized procedures for testing the claimed capabilities of BACnet devices, covering services, objects, and protocols.
- BACnet Services and Object Types: Verification of the support for each BACnet service and object type as claimed by the device vendor in the PICS, including support as initiator, executor, or both.
- Network and Data Link Layer Support: Confirms correct implementation of BACnet network and data link protocols, including testing of all claimed data link options and network layer functionalities.
- Special Functionality Testing: Includes procedures for any claimed special features beyond the standard BACnet functionality, such as segmentation, advanced scheduling, or enhanced security measures.
- Electronic PICS (EPICS) File Format: Describes the standardized, machine- and human-readable format for protocol implementation conformance statements, facilitating automated testing and reporting.
- Test Report Generation: Outlines the methods for reporting test results, ensuring clear documentation and traceability of conformance testing processes.
Applications
EN ISO 16484-6:2026 is critical for a range of stakeholders in the building automation and controls industry, including:
- Manufacturers: Ensures product interoperability by providing standardized testing procedures for BACnet conformance, boosting credibility and market acceptance.
- System Integrators: Enables reliable integration of multi-vendor systems, assuring verified BACnet functionality and reducing risk of communication issues.
- Test Laboratories and Certification Bodies: Offers a practical framework for performing and documenting conformance testing as part of BACnet product certification.
- Building Owners and Facility Managers: Increases confidence in procuring BACnet-based solutions that meet international interoperability standards, supporting long-term system viability.
